Runbook: Replica Lag Alarm — Quillbase Reader Tier

When the replica-lag alarm fires for Quillbase readers, check whether the primary is running a bulk backfill first; most pages last quarter traced back to the nightly Ledgerloom import. If lag exceeds the alarm threshold for more than ten minutes, drain the affected replica from the pool and let it catch up. Thresholds and pool sizes are environment-specific. The current production values are as follows.

config for yahof-tajop:
zorath:
  pin: 7493
  metrics_host: metrics.zorath.tolvaqsys.internal
  tenant: praiel
  seal: seal_fd9cd4f1

# Service Accounts: String Extraction

The `extract-i18n` script pulls translatable strings from all Bramblewick repos and pushes them to the Glossa service. It runs under the `i18n-extractor` service account. Do not run it under your personal account; Glossa rate-limits individual users aggressively. The account has write access to the staging catalog only. Set the token in your shell before invoking the script. The current staging token is below.

API key for kahap-kafog: zpat15_6qzxZ7YR8aDwjmp

Subject: Gridsmith cut-over complete

Team,

The crossword generator cut-over to the new Gridsmith engine finished last night. Puzzle output is byte-identical on the regression set except for two symmetry edge cases, which Marguerite has tickets for. The old fill service is in read-only mode until Friday, then we decommission. Please review the diff in the generator branch before approving. The production service is now running with the following configuration.

service settings:
[casion]
port = 3306
region = north-4
host = casion.nelvrocloud.local
team = praax
timeout_ms = 2000
retries = 8

## Runbook: Reset Flow Revamp (Project Lantern)

Heads up: the old reset flow in Coveldt is gone as of this sprint. Lantern issues short-lived reset tokens through the new Keygate service instead of stuffing them in the sessions table. If you're standing up a local instance, run `make lantern-bootstrap` first — it seeds the token tables and wires up the callback routes. Keygate won't accept requests without a signing secret, so drop the following line into your .env before starting the app.

env line for fajop-taguf: VAULT_KEY20=82a8caa7b14c704c3638